Differences in scroll sensitivity between platforms when using the Scroll Rect Component
Reproduction steps:
1. Open the attached project "ReproProj"
2. Enter the Play Mode
3. Use the Mouse Wheel to Scroll down
Expected result: Can easily scroll down to the bottom of the scroll view
Actual result: Scrolling is very slow
Reproducible with: 1.7.0 (2023.2.0a22), 1.14.0 (6000.0.49f1, 6000.1.3f1, 6000.2.0b1)
Not reproducible with: 1.14.0 (2022.3.62f1), 1.7.0 (2023.2.0a21)
Reproducible on:
Play Mode
Windows Standalone Player
Not reproducible on:
Mac
Xbox
Testing environment: Windows 10 Enterprise 21H2

I am having the same issue. it appears to be FPS dependent (scrolling using the scroll wheel at 240 FPS works fine, at 60 FPS it is incredibly laggy compared to dragging the handle or holding the mouse button down, and dragging the content).
